Document Description
The proposed project consists of installing 400 linear feet of new stormwater drainage pipe, replacing 1,400 linear feet of existing stormwater drainage pipe, installing 6 new drainage inlets, replacing 3 existing drainage inlets, installing 2 new manholes, replacing two outfalls structures, and adding a third on Rollingwood Creek.
